Ernst Mach Grant (OeAD)
Overview
The Ernst Mach Grant is a prestigious scholarship program funded by the Austrian Federal Ministry of Education, Science and Research and managed by the OeAD (Austria's Agency for Education and Internationalisation). It is designed to support international PhD students, postgraduates, and postdocs from universities outside of Austria to conduct research or study in Austria for a period of 1 to 9 months. The program facilitates academic exchange and promotes Austrian research globally.
Eligibility Requirements
- Target Group: PhD students, postgraduates, and postdocs from non-Austrian universities.
- Academic Status: Must be enrolled in or employed at a university outside Austria. Not eligible if currently residing or studying regularly in Austria.
- Age Limit: Often limited to applicants under 35 years old.
- Field of Study: Open to all academic disciplines.
How to Apply
- Identify the specific Ernst Mach Grant sub-program that fits your profile on grants.at.
- Secure written consent or an acceptance letter from a supervisor at your target host institution in Austria.
- Prepare a detailed research proposal or study plan, along with recommendation letters and academic transcripts.
- Submit your application online through the official OeAD portal before the deadline (typically February 1st).
